‘Electrotech’ can cut Europe’s reliance on fossil fuel imports, report finds

Quick Summary:

Electric vehicles, heat pumps, and renewables could cut global reliance on imported fossil fuels by 70% when used to replace them in transport, heating, and power, according to energy think tank Ember.

Europe can dramatically cut its dependence on imported fossil fuels by adopting electricity-based technologies, according to a new report.

It would also save importers an estimated $1.3 trillion (€1.14 trillion) globally each year.
